Transaction f783641a839f25166424ed02842734c9c1a7d1898bc4cf586100588e7fca3c21
1 Input
1 Output
-
f783641a839f25166424ed02842734c9c1a7d1898bc4cf586100588e7fca3c21:0
- value
- 420669
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 0ab0416633cfede7e711001b4ee75b0a0db93fda OP_EQUAL
- address
- 32fXpuXkzoDgyeNSoAXc1Zw4zxMRDZy7kn